Output bfe0617badaed3ec86dcf43273cc85abaa063168d8ab50317949a9b903c24f86:0

value
111288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bec8c8f12b805e471ad79fe1afc86c8d273211c OP_EQUAL
address
3ESsDvbYSsPBrSmqEpAgjsaeVXDJLJdQH9
transaction
bfe0617badaed3ec86dcf43273cc85abaa063168d8ab50317949a9b903c24f86
confirmations
294090
spent
true